How to Make Mexican Lasagna Recipe
Now that we have our ingredients ready, let’s dive into the fun part—making this delicious Mexican Lasagna Recipe! Follow these simple steps, and you’ll have a mouthwatering dish that’s sure to impress.
Step 1: Preheat the Oven
First things first, pre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C). Preheating is crucial because it ensures even cooking. You want that cheese to melt perfectly and the flavors to meld together beautifully. So, don’t skip this step!
Step 2: Cook the Ground Beef
In a skillet over medium heat, cook the ground beef until it’s browned. This usually takes about 5-7 minutes. Make sure to break it up with a spatula as it cooks. Once it’s nice and brown, drain any excess fat. This keeps your dish healthier and lets the flavors shine through.
Step 3: Prepare the Filling
Now, it’s time to add some flavor! Stir in the black beans, diced tomatoes with green chilies, cumin, chili powder, salt, and pepper. Mix everything well and let it heat through for a few minutes. The spices will create a warm, inviting aroma that fills your kitchen!
Step 4: Assemble the Layers
Grab a baking dish and spread a layer of salsa on the bottom. Then, layer 4 corn tortillas over the salsa. Next, add half of the beef mixture and sprinkle a third of the shredded cheese on top. Repeat these layers, finishing with tortillas on top. This layering technique ensures every bite is packed with flavor and texture!
Step 5: Bake the Dish
Cover your baking dish with foil and pop it in the oven. Bake for 25 minutes. This helps the flavors meld together. After that, remove the foil and bake for an additional 10 minutes. You want the cheese to be bubbly and golden. Keep an eye on it to avoid overcooking!
Step 6: Garnish and Serve
Once it’s out of the oven, let your Mexican Lasagna cool for a few minutes. This makes it easier to slice. Before serving, garnish with fresh cilantro for a pop of color and flavor. Now, you’re ready to dig in and enjoy this delightful dish!

Can I make this Mexican Lasagna ahead of time?
Absolutely! You can prepare the layers and assemble the dish a day in advance. Just cover it tightly and store it in the refrigerator. When you’re ready to bake, simply pop it in the oven. It’s a great time-saver for busy weeknights!
What can I substitute for ground beef?
If you’re looking for alternatives, ground turkey or chicken works well. For a vegetarian option, try sautéed vegetables or lentils. Both options will still give you that hearty texture without sacrificing flavor!
How do I store leftovers?
Leftovers can be st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Just reheat in the oven or microwave until warmed through. It’s just as delicious the next day!
Can I freeze Mexican Lasagna?
Yes, you can freeze it! Just make sure to wrap it tightly in plastic wrap and then foil. It can be frozen for up to 3 months. Thaw it in the fridge overnight before baking.

Mexican Lasagna Recipe: Discover a Unique Twist!
- Total Time: 55 minutes
- Yield: 6 servings 1x
- Diet: Gluten Free
Description
A delicious and unique twist on traditional lasagna, featuring layers of tortillas, seasoned ground beef, and a blend of Mexican cheeses.
Ingredients
- 12 corn tortillas
- 1 lb ground beef
- 1 can (15 oz) black beans, drained and rinsed
- 1 can (10 oz) diced tomatoes with green chilies
- 2 cups shredded Mexican cheese blend
- 1 cup salsa
- 1 tsp cumin
- 1 tsp chili powder
- Salt and pepper to taste
- Fresh cilantro for garnish
Instructions
- Preheat the oven to 375°F (190°C).
- In a skillet, cook the ground beef over medium heat until browned. Drain excess fat.
- Add black beans, diced tomatoes, cumin, chili powder, salt, and pepper to the skillet. Stir to combine and heat through.
- In a baking dish, spread a layer of salsa on the bottom.
- Layer 4 tortillas over the salsa, followed by half of the beef mixture and a third of the cheese.
- Repeat the layers, ending with tortillas on top.
- Spread remaining salsa over the top layer and sprinkle with the remaining cheese.
- Cover with foil and bake for 25 minutes. Remove foil and bake for an additional 10 minutes until cheese is bubbly.
- Let it cool for a few minutes before serving. Garnish with fresh cilantro.
Notes
- For a vegetarian option, substitute ground beef with sautéed vegetables or lentils.
- Feel free to add more layers or ingredients like corn or jalapeños for extra flavor.
- This dish can be made ahead of time and stored in the refrigerator before baking.
